From 551f0f468403aedaede89c0f532632c08a8a39aa Mon Sep 17 00:00:00 2001 From: Esiur Project Date: Fri, 24 Jun 2022 00:47:09 +0300 Subject: [PATCH] Date Fix --- src/Data/DC.js | 10 +++++++--- 1 file changed, 7 insertions(+), 3 deletions(-) diff --git a/src/Data/DC.js b/src/Data/DC.js index 271bcd8..8e9d5eb 100644 --- a/src/Data/DC.js +++ b/src/Data/DC.js @@ -646,9 +646,13 @@ export default class DC extends Uint8Array setDateTime(offset, value, endian) { - // Unix Epoch - var ticks = 621355968000000000 + (value.getTime() * 10000); - this.setUint64(offset, ticks, endian); + if (!isNaN(value)){ + // Unix Epoch + var ticks = 621355968000000000 + (value.getTime() * 10000); + this.setUint64(offset, ticks, endian); + } else { + this.setUint64(offset, 0, endian); + } } getDateTime(offset, endian)